I will start off with theoretical linkages between law and development. Despite all the slides you see on the board, very little in fact is known about the linkage between law, or the rule of law, and development. Wescott (2001) has referred to certain correlations between the rule of law and high income. The jury is still out regarding the robustness of this juxtaposition, especially with respect to the “causation” behind this correlation. What is important, however, is that when one considers the different theoretical perspectives from which people have approached the subject, there seems to be a convergence and an increasing recognition that law does play, or has the potential to play, some sort of a role. What exactly that role is differs across different perspectives.
